Sports Facility History

April 18, 2008
NBA Board of Governors approve franchise relocation

The NBA Board of Governors voted 28-2 to approve Professional Basketball Club, LLC’s request to relocate the Seattle SuperSonics to Oklahoma City. To view the Mayor’s announcement click here. More

April 15, 2008
City Council approves lease agreements with Professional Basketball Club, LLC

The Oklahoma City Council approved an Arena Use License Agreement, Practice Facility Lease Agreement and an Arena Upgrades and Practice Facility Agreement with Professional Basketball Club, LLC. More

March 25, 2008
NBA Relocation Committee will recommend Oklahoma City for NBA franchise

NBA commissioner David Stern announced the relocation subcommittee’s decision to recommend Oklahoma City for a NBA franchise. More

March 14, 2008
City presented with tentative lease agreement for NBA franchise

Oklahoma City Manager Jim Couch announced today the City has negotiated a Letter of Intent with Professional Basketball Club, LLC to relocate its NBA basketball team to Oklahoma City. More

March 5, 2008
Voters pass sales tax for Ford Center improvements

Oklahoma City voters overwhelmingly approved a temporary one-cent sales tax on March 4 to fund major upgrades to the Ford Center and build an off-site practice facility for an NBA franchise. The renovations are hoped to attract an NBA team to Oklahoma City and will give the arena competitive advantages over other event facilities in the region. More
